The Fourth Mad Max Anime-3D

Originally to shoot in 2003, but due to the Iraq War, halted, is now resurrecting Mad Max from two decades ago. Based from the fourth films script in03. Reported on the MTV site, writer/director, George Miller, of the first three film will not be using the original Max, Mel Gibson, as voice talent. Miller being a fan of anime and notable story telling. The film extends from the anime feel tailored for the Western audiences as a R-rated movie, after abandoning the fourth scrip Miller work on the successful Happy Feet. The stereoscopy film features for theatrical release in the future in 3D.
